5.2 Address decoding
To test the address decoding, execute a program to access the relevant memory location. This
is done by the SCSI interface tests in the FServTest program of the FileStore test software.
See Appendix A - Test Equipment at the back of this manual for further details.
5.3 Hand shaking
To test the SEL/BSY handshake, use the handshake test of the SCSI interface tests in the
FServTest program of the FileStore test software. See Appendix A - Test Equipment, for
further details.
5.4 Bus lines
When the buses are not being asserted by the host system, ie in the bus free phase, all bus
lines will float according to the values of their terminating resistors.
Measure the voltage of each bus line in turn and make sure that none of them is stuck at +5V,
which would indicate a short circuit, or at 0V, which would indicate that there was a short
circuit.
